I recently purchased an external SSD. I have all of my photos stored on a different external SSD that I use to edit in LRC CC. How do I copy all of the photos on the old SSD to the new SSD and retain all of the LRC keywords, edits, presets, etc.?

This article from The Lightroom Queen may help, particularly Option Two:

How do I move only my photos to another hard drive, leaving the catalog where it is?

 

Boiled down, the steps are:

1. Copy or move the photos to the external SSD. It is critical to preserve their existing folder hierarchy, so for example, if all photos are contained under the same single top level folder, copy that to the SSD.

2. In Lightroom Classic, reconnect the topmost folders by directing Lightroom Classic to the new location. Lightroom Classic should follow the folder hierarchy down from there and reconnect missing folders automatically.

 

The details of how to do that are in the linked article.
